I have a problem whith my sound card and my speakers
Hi ppl i am having some trouble whith my sound..... I have 4.1 speakers (creative inspire 4400) but only the front speaker are plying sound.. i dont know the name of my sound card but its using windows xp drivers (creative audiopci (1371, 1373) (wdm) ) but i belive it has 2 sound output plugs a green for the front speakers and a black for the rear.. "Laguna" wrote in message ... in control panelsound and multimediaadvanced there is only 4.0 5.1 7.1 suround speakers........there isnt 4.1 Hi, You need to choose 4.0 in the speaker properties panel. Even though the speakers are marketed as a 4.1 system, they only have inputs for four channels (IE. there is not a separate signal to drive the subwoofer). They only have inputs for Front Left + Right, and Rear Left + Right. The subwoofer output is derived collectively from all four satellite channels... Cheers, John S. |
